commuter vs residential

commuter

noun
  • One who commutes (etymology 1). 

  • To and from work and home. 

  • Using public transport. 

  • Normally a short form of commuter rail, commuter train or commuter bus; A transport system or a vehicle in such systems used to transport commuters (#2) 

residential

noun
  • A trip during which people temporarily live together. 

adj
  • Of or pertaining to residency. 

  • Of or pertaining to a place of personal residence or to a location for such places. 

  • Used as a residence or by residents.
